The goal of this document is to provide guidance to organizations that are developing ethical frameworks for humanitarian use of digital data and Information Communication Technologies (ICTs). It is built on research capturing both the current state of ethical frameworks for governing the use of data and ICTs by humanitarians, as well as identifying what approaches should be replicated, refined, further studied, and scaled.
